Vatican City — The Holy Father has erected the diocese of Alto Molócuè, Mozambique, with territory taken from the dioceses of Gurúè and Quelimane, making it a suffragan of the metropolitan archdiocese of Nampula.
The Holy Father has appointed the Reverend Estêvão Ângelo Fernando of the clergy of Quelimane as first bishop of the diocese of Alto Molócuè, Mozambique.
